MONTREAL – WWE Smackdown broadcasts live from the Great White North today – Friday, Jan. 23 – at The Bell Centre in Montreal, Quebec, Canada. This episode is available to watch on multiple streaming ...
WWE’s Friday Night SmackDown! heads to Moody Center in Austin, Texas for a can’t-miss showdown that will determine John Cena’s final opponent next weekend, as “The Last Time Is Now Tournament” reaches 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results